How they compare

Bolivia, Plurinational State of currently reports 7,803 current LCU per person against 7,646 current LCU per person in Tunisia, a difference of 157 current LCU per person.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 60 shared years of data; in 1965 it was Tunisia ahead.

Bolivia, Plurinational State of ranks 170th and Tunisia ranks 171st of 193 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Bolivia, Plurinational State of averaged higher in 4 and Tunisia in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bolivia, Plurinational State of Tunisia Difference Ahead
1960s 0.0005 current LCU per person 16.2 current LCU per person 16.2 current LCU per person Tunisia
1970s 0.0024 current LCU per person 95.45 current LCU per person 95.45 current LCU per person Tunisia
1980s 149.08 current LCU per person 371.34 current LCU per person 222.26 current LCU per person Tunisia
1990s 1,125 current LCU per person 868.07 current LCU per person 257.04 current LCU per person Bolivia, Plurinational State of
2000s 2,685 current LCU per person 1,970 current LCU per person 715.06 current LCU per person Bolivia, Plurinational State of
2010s 7,059 current LCU per person 4,223 current LCU per person 2,836 current LCU per person Bolivia, Plurinational State of
2020s 7,260 current LCU per person 6,463 current LCU per person 796.62 current LCU per person Bolivia, Plurinational State of

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
